  1. Sacred Forest of the Muyu People

    Boven Digoel · South Papua

    This area is a cultural conservation zone where the noble traditions of the Muyu people are still strictly preserved by the local community. Visitors can learn about local wisdom on how humans live in harmony with Papua's nature.

  3. Asmat Culture and Progress Museum

    Asmat · South Papua

    This museum is the heart of preserving the world-renowned Asmat wood carving art, housing thousands of authentic artifacts ranging from Bisj statues to war shields. Visitors can delve into the profound philosophy behind each wood carving, considered a link between the human world…
